Noise
Element Bistro is a great restaurant, not over the top, cosy, great food, reasonably priced, very accessible for all in Sydney CBD. The downside is the noise inside, the tables are very closely positioned, so not a lot of privacy. There was a large table that occupied half of the restaurant, probably a xmas celebration. They generated a lot of noise to a point that it became unbearable. My guest and I left immediately after the main, and we had dessert and coffee elsewhere, where we could finally talk in peace without shouting. Large group bookings is probably not a good idea. And the walls could use some noise isolation...

Dinner and a Show
I cannot speak too highly of this wonderful ideally positioned intimate little restaurant. We all enjoyed the mouth watering dinner/dessert. What a fabulous selection. The waitress was efficient, courteous and a delight to deal with meeting all our special dietary requirements. Positioned within a two minute stroll to the Theatre Royal was an added bonus. We can definitely recommend this culinary experience.
